lib/alloc.c: add overflow check for calloc
Add an overflow check for calloc to prevent potential multiplication overflow.

+static bool mult_overflow(size_t a, size_t b)
+{
+#if BITS_PER_LONG == 32
+ /* 32 bit system, easy case: just use u64 */
+ return (u64)a * (u64)b >= (1ULL << 32);
+#else
+#ifdef __SIZEOF_INT128__
+ /* if __int128 is available use it (like the u64 case above) */
+ unsigned __int128 res = a;
+ res *= b;
+ res >>= 64;
+ return res != 0;
+#else
+ u64 tmp;
+
+ if ((a >> 32) && (b >> 32))
+ return true;
+ if (!(a >> 32) && !(b >> 32))
+ return false;
+ tmp = (u32)a;
+ tmp *= (u32)b;
+ tmp >>= 32;
+ if (a < b)
+ tmp += a * (b >> 32);
+ else
+ tmp += b * (a >> 32);
+ return tmp >> 32;
+#endif /* __SIZEOF_INT128__ */
+#endif /* BITS_PER_LONG == 32 */
+}
